My opinion is that mycelium aging should be measured in distance it conquers. The more distance mycelium overcomes, the more cells it has to divide. Ahum, I don't know if my English is making sense.

Let's say; if you do g2g in very small jars ten times, it will probably be more viable than if you'd use huge jars.

As for the topic, IMO it's assumable that the mycelium looses potency after a few transfers (aging). Just like older people often loose potency to make children.

im guessing its the number of times it has to recolonize and recover and be able to reproduce once again, and how well it does each time. im sure it uses a lot of energy each generation. over and over again. sounds tiring to me. still no matter what after some time senescence will set in. i guess its all about trying to maximize the spawn run as much as you can while you can.
